如何正确理解与使用“root”权限
在Linux操作系统中,“root”是系统中的超级用户账户,拥有对整个系统的完全控制权。这意味着它可以访问和修改所有文件、配置以及执行任何操作,包括安装软件、更改系统设置等。然而,这种强大的权限也伴随着巨大的责任,不当使用可能导致系统崩溃或安全风险。因此,了解如何合理获取和使用“root”权限至关重要。
首先,获取“root”权限通常通过两种方式实现:直接登录为root用户或者临时提升权限。直接登录需要输入root密码,但这种方式风险较高,因为一旦忘记密码或误操作,可能会导致严重后果。相比之下,临时提升权限更为安全,常用命令如`sudo`(Super User DO),它允许普通用户以管理员身份执行特定任务,同时记录每次操作的日志以便追踪。
其次,在使用“root”权限时应遵循最小化原则。即仅在必要时才切换到root状态,并且只运行绝对必要的命令。例如,当需要安装新软件包时,可以使用`sudo apt-get install [package_name]`而非始终保持root状态。此外,定期更新系统补丁并禁用不必要的服务也能有效降低潜在的安全隐患。
最后,为了保护系统免受恶意攻击,建议不要长期保留root会话开启。如果确实需要长时间管理服务器,则可以通过设置强密码、启用双因素认证等措施加强安全性。总之,掌握正确的root权限管理技巧不仅有助于提高工作效率,更能保障系统的稳定性和数据的安全性。